In order to make the robot move, the correct Motion project file must exist for the robot. Motion is a necessary set of position and speed data for DYNAMIXEL, which eventually becomes a valid movement for a robot. Task code has different file extensions based on RoboPlus software version. In RoboPlus terms, a task code is a source code programmed for a robot to complete a task.Ī robot operates according to the task code created by the user, and the RoboPlus Task is a program that helps the user to write task code easily.
